Volkswagen Golf GTI Set to Arrive in India by 2025: Price, Features, and Competition
The Volkswagen Golf GTI is finally making its way to India by August 2025. With a powerful 265hp engine, sporty features, and tech updates, it will rival models like the Mini Cooper S and potential Octavia RS.

Considering the ample cycles of evaluation, Volkswagen has finally marked the touch off of the Golf GTI in India. The Golf GTI is to arrive by August 2025, & will convoy under the government’s homologation-free import route (up to 2,500 units a year are allowed), and serve as an inspirational model for Volkswagen India. While this is a first occasion being the Golf GTI will be brought to India, the German brand had introduced the Polo GTI in the Indian market way back in 2016, albeit in limited numbers.
The recent developments for the Golf GTI was revealed in April this year, and the details revealed to be minor cosmetic changes, an updated infotainment software, and most notably, a boost in the power. The accustomed 2.0-litre four-cylinder turbo-petrol engine (EA888) now brings about 265hp (up from the 245hp it used to make), but the torque figure is similar at 370Nm. The engine is twinned with a 7-speed dual-clutch automatic that sends power to the front wheels solely.
Volkswagen claims a 0-100kph time of 5.9 seconds for the updated Golf GTI (0.4 seconds quicker than its predecessor), and it also boasts an electronically limited top speed of 250kph. The GTI’s other engineered aspects include a progressive steering (featuring variable steering rack and pinion gearing), an electronically controlled front-axle differential lock, and an optional adaptive suspension.
Exterior & Interior Design
Undeniably a Volkswagen, the latest Golf GTI is a graceful hatchback, and includes the essential sporty touches, in consideration of the 18-inch ‘Richmond’ diamond-cut alloy wheels (19-inchers are optional), GTI badges, and contrasting red bits (like a strip on the bonnet above the illuminated VW logo and the red brake callipers). It also showcases aggressive front and rear bumpers (the front has massive air intakes surrounded by a black finish while the latter features the trademark twin tailpipes and a diffuser) and a dual-tone full roof spoiler.
Similar to newer, more upscale Volkswagens available abroad, the Golf GTI comes with Matrix LED headlights and 3D-style LED taillights, both of which can be customized with welcome and goodbye animations accessible via the infotainment screen. Speaking of the 12.9-inch infotainment touchscreen, VW mentions that it has been upgraded with improved graphics and a more user-friendly interface, along with a voice assistant featuring Chat GPT integration. In addition to the signature tartan seat upholstery and GTI steering wheel, the hot hatch's digital instrument display now offers GTI-specific graphics, and the push-to-start button pulses red before the engine is started.
A Price Estimate & Rivals
When the Volkswagen Golf GTI arrives in India, it's expected to be priced around Rs 40 lakh. Based on its offering and price point, it will compete with cars like the Mini Cooper S, which starts at Rs 44.90 lakh and features a 204hp, 2.0-liter turbo-petrol engine. If Skoda decides to introduce the Octavia in its sportier RS variant (currently being evaluated and slated for the Bharat Mobility Expo 2025), the Octavia RS could also be an alternative to the VW Golf GTI.
